Cochran has over 30 years of experience covering Fairmont State, Mountain East Conference and West Virginia Conference football and basketball. Cochran also covers the Falcons as a feature writer for throughout the season - including his weekly football notebook on Monday morning's during the regular season. Jones will be joined for the sixth-straight season in the broadcast booth by Duane Cochran as color commentator. Jones has also been the co-host of the "Sunday Night Sportsline" on the MetroNews Radio Network since 1993 and is the current Director of Operations for the West Virginia Radio Corporation's Clarksburg Division. Jones has also served as the play-by-play voice of the Bridgeport High School Indians for the past 28 seasons, a broadcast that has been named as the state's best by the West Virginia Broadcasters Association an impressive five times. native came to Fairmont after spending 11 seasons as the play-by-play voice of the West Virginia Mountaineers women's basketball team on the Mountaineer Sports Network and as the public address announcer for WVU football at Mountaineer Field. In 2021, Fairmont State welcomes back award-winning sportscaster Travis Jones for his ninth year as the "Voice of the Fighting Falcons."
